Vitamins & Herbs: Facts and Fallacies
Confusion abounds about vitamin supplements. Do you need them? Which ones are best? How do you choose? In this workshop, you will learn the 7 guidelines that determine if a supplement is well balanced or a waste of money. (The instructor DOES NOT sell any supplements). Also, we’ll discuss what current research says about: antioxidants, phytochemicals, anti-aging nutrients, colloidal minerals, chelated minerals, sustained release formulas, as well as Collagen, Glucosamine Chondroitin, Melatonin, Ginkgo, Ginseng & Echinacea. -
Mature Driving
This course has been approved by the State Department of Public Safety. The course content will include physical and mental limitations, driving strategies, defensive driving and safety. This means that a first-time participant can take a 4-hour program as their initial training – the 8-hour will no longer be a requirement. You will receive a certificate of completion. Check with your insurance agent for reduced rate information. -

The Versatility of the Half Square Triangle/Quilting
Discover just how creative quilting can be with the classic Half Square Triangle Block! In this class participants will learn how to create 1, 2, 4 and 8 HSTs at a time - and then explore the many patterns and designs they can create together. Whether you're new to quilting or looking to expand your skills, this hands-on class will show you how versatile - and fun - this essential quilt block can be! Supplies to bring: 3 Light colored and 3 Darker colored Fat Eighths (9"x22" piece of cotton fabric) Basic Sewing Supplies; coordinating thread, pins, measuring tools, scissors, sewing machine - or reserve a Machine through Community Ed. Rotary Mat, Ruler and Cutter and a squaring tool - if you have these Extra supplies will also be available for use during class. -
